Tuscaloosa Welcomes New Chancellor of the University of Alabama System
In an exciting new chapter for education in Alabama, Sid J. Trant has been officially appointed as the chancellor of the University of Alabama System after an impressive ten-month stint as interim chancellor. The announcement was made by the University of Alabama System Board of Trustees on February 7, 2025, and it marks a significant moment for the three public research universities that are part of this dynamic educational system: The University of Alabama, The University of Alabama at Birmingham, and The University of Alabama in Huntsville.
Chancellor’s New Role
Trant’s permanent position grants him the responsibility of overseeing a vast operating budget of nearly $7 billion and guiding an institution that has a booming annual economic impact of $18.6 billion. Significant Accomplishments
During his time as interim chancellor, Trant has celebrated some noteworthy accomplishments. One pivotal highlight was the acquisition of Ascension St. Vincent’s Health System, which significantly enhances access to quality healthcare for patients in the region. A Well-Rounded Background
Before assuming his current chancellorship, Trant held the role of general counsel and senior vice chancellor of the UA System. His extensive background includes shaping institutional policies, with a keen focus on enhancing research and supporting the academic community. He initially graduated summa cum laude from The University of Alabama in 1983, paving the way for a prestigious law degree from Georgetown University Law Center, where he graduated magna cum laude and earned a place among the top ten percent of his class.
